It’s Not for Everyone

It’s important to be clear that working in Intensive Services Foster Care in Sutter County is not for everyone – and that’s okay. For some people, working as a resource parent without venturing into the area of intensive services will be the best fit. For those who do want to move into the intensive services area, ample support and guidance will be provided to make the experience as positive as possible right from the start. Also, additional financial reimbursement is provided to accommodate for the challenge that is being faced.

Difficulties to Overcome | Intensive Services Foster Care

The young people that wind up in Intensive Services Foster Care in Sutter County come from a variety of backgrounds that have caused them to deal with severe difficulties at such a young age. It could be that the young person in this system has had multiple placements and none of those have been successful, or perhaps there are serious behavioral issues that need to be dealt with. Also, children who have been in a group home environment and have struggled with that setting could be moved to ISFC as a potential solution. With the right experience and training, an ISFC foster parent can make a huge difference in the lives of young people dealing with such a reality.
